Good Fatty
Acid for Diabetics
(HealthScoutNews, 1/31/03)
According to an article in the January 2003 issue of the
Journal of Nutrition, conjugated linoleic acid (CLA), an
essential fatty acid, may help diabetics control their weight
and blood sugar. The journal reports that researchers studied
21 subjects with adult onset diabetes by giving 11
participants daily doses of a mixture of rumenic acid and a
CLA isomer called 10-12 and giving the control group safflower
oil. At the end of 8 weeks, participants who had taken the CLA
had lower weight and blood sugar. Study findings also
correlated higher blood levels of CLA with lower levels of
leptin, a hormone which plays a role in regulating fat levels. |
